Top hard skills for digital marketing specialist resumes

These are the technical skills that ATS systems and hiring managers look for on digital marketing specialist resumes. Include the ones you genuinely have experience with.

Search Engine Optimization (SEO)

Crucial for demonstrating your ability to increase organic traffic and improve website rankings.

Search Engine Marketing (SEM)

Shows your proficiency in managing paid search campaigns to drive targeted traffic.

Google Analytics

Highlights your analytical capability to track website performance and user behavior.

Content Marketing

Proves your ability to create and distribute valuable content to attract and retain a defined audience.

Social Media Marketing

Essential for showcasing your expertise in growing brand presence across platforms like LinkedIn, Instagram, and TikTok.

Email Marketing

Demonstrates your skill in nurturing leads and driving conversions through targeted email campaigns.

Pay-Per-Click (PPC) Advertising

Validates your ability to manage ad spend efficiently across Google Ads and Bing Ads.

Conversion Rate Optimization (CRO)

Shows your focus on maximizing the percentage of users who take desired actions on a website.

Customer Relationship Management (CRM)

Highlights your experience using platforms like Salesforce or HubSpot to manage customer interactions.

A/B Testing

Proves your data-driven approach to optimizing landing pages, emails, and ad copy.

Marketing Automation

Demonstrates your efficiency in using tools like Marketo or Mailchimp to streamline marketing workflows.

Copywriting

Essential for creating compelling ad copy, landing pages, and email subject lines that drive action.

Data Analysis

Shows your ability to interpret complex marketing data and translate it into actionable strategies.

HTML/CSS Basics

Useful for making quick edits to landing pages or email templates without relying on developers.

Video Marketing

Highlights your ability to leverage video content for higher engagement on social media and YouTube.

Recommended certifications

CertificationWhy it matters
Google Analytics Certification (GA4)Validates your proficiency in using Google Analytics 4 to track and analyze digital marketing performance.
Google Ads Search Certification (Google Ads)Demonstrates your mastery of building and optimizing Google Search campaigns.
HubSpot Content Marketing Certification (HubSpot)Shows your foundational knowledge of content marketing strategies and inbound marketing principles.
Meta Certified Digital Marketing Associate (Meta)Proves your competence in managing advertising campaigns across Facebook and Instagram.

Example resume bullet points

Here's how to use these skills in real resume bullets with quantified results.

Spearheaded a comprehensive SEO strategy that increased organic website traffic by 45% and generated 200+ qualified leads within six months.
Managed a monthly PPC budget of $50,000 across Google Ads and Meta, reducing cost-per-acquisition (CPA) by 22% through rigorous A/B testing.
Executed targeted email marketing campaigns using HubSpot, achieving an average open rate of 35% and a click-through rate (CTR) of 12%.

ATS optimization tips

Match the Job Description

Tailor your resume keywords to mirror the specific tools and platforms mentioned in the job posting, such as 'Google Analytics 4' or 'Marketo'.

Use Standard Formatting

Avoid using complex tables or graphics to display your marketing skills. ATS software reads standard bulleted lists and simple text formatting best.

Include Both Acronyms and Full Names

Write out the full name of a skill followed by its acronym, like 'Search Engine Optimization (SEO)', to ensure you hit all possible ATS keyword variations.

Frequently asked questions

What are the most important skills for a digital marketing specialist resume?

The most critical skills include SEO, SEM, data analysis, and proficiency with tools like Google Analytics and CRM software. Balancing these hard skills with soft skills like creativity and analytical thinking is key.

How many skills should I list on my digital marketing specialist resume?

Aim to include 10 to 15 highly relevant skills in a dedicated skills section. Additionally, weave these keywords naturally into your professional experience bullet points.

Should I include certifications on my digital marketing resume?

Yes, certifications from recognized platforms like Google, HubSpot, and Meta provide tangible proof of your expertise and help your resume pass ATS filters looking for specific qualifications.
